Financial conditions change quickly, and many individuals feel overloaded about preparing for future financial security. Individual financial advisors assist to lower stress and anxiety by providing financial investment guidance to individuals who are just beginning their careers along with those who are ready to retire. These financial experts hold positions of trust, and their highest expert concern is their clients' best interests.

After speaking with customers about their current circumstances and long-term goals, personal financial advisors assist customers to sirius xm google finance produce plans that keep them moving forward financially. This often includes creating portfolios that consist of a mix of stocks, bonds, insurance coverage items, and mutual funds.
You'll also do regular reviews of client portfolios to make sure that picked investment products are still relevant. Although many personal financial advisors have finance degrees, some hold accounting and law credentials. Terrific pay and the chance to assist people to take control of their financial futures aren't the only attractions to the personal financial consultant career field.

As a personal monetary advisor, you can work for financial services business or as a self-employed specialist. Since numerous of your clients work throughout the day, your schedule needs to be flexible enough to accommodate night and weekend work. An financial investment banker works with corporations and federal government agencies to raise cash in the capital markets; he or she also serves as an advisor throughout merger and acquisition efforts.
It doesn't have the liquid properties to pay for the initiative up front, or they have actually decided against draining their money reserves to make the effort happen. A business such as this one could opt to provide bonds or stocks to get large amounts of cash for its job. Federal government agencies frequently offer bonds to raise funds for expensive building jobs such as new roads, bridges, and local structures.

Statisticians utilize theoretical or applied statistical techniques to gather, test, analyze, and summarize data for reports. Their findings are used to improve products, service results, and service choices in lots of markets such as health care, federal government services, monetary services, education, and even sports. Every industry worths analytical abilities given that each business counts on truths to make informed decisions.
